The History of the Navy Blue Blazer
The navy blue blazer has a rich history that dates back to the 19th century. Originally, the term "blazer" referred to a brightly colored jacket worn by members of the rowing club at St. John's College, Cambridge. The distinctive blue color was chosen to represent the college's colors, and the jacket quickly became a symbol of prestige and tradition.
Over time, the navy blue blazer transitioned from a sportswear item to a staple in men's formal attire. Its versatility and ability to complement a wide range of outfits made it a favorite among gentlemen. Today, the navy blue blazer is a cornerstone of modern menswear, appreciated for its timeless elegance and adaptability.

Styling Tips for the Navy Blue Blazer
One of the best things about a navy blue blazer is its versatility. Here are some styling tips to help you make the most of this wardrobe staple:
Formal Wear
For a formal look, pair your navy blue blazer with a crisp white dress shirt and tailored dress pants. Add a silk tie in a complementary color, such as burgundy or silver, and complete the look with polished dress shoes. This ensemble is perfect for business meetings, weddings, or other formal events.
Business Casual
For a business casual look, you can pair your navy blue blazer with a button-down shirt and chinos or dress pants. Opt for a shirt in a solid color or a subtle pattern, and choose pants in a neutral shade like beige or gray. Complete the look with loafers or derby shoes for a polished yet relaxed appearance.
Casual Wear
For a more casual look, pair your navy blue blazer with a simple t-shirt or a casual button-down shirt. Jeans or chinos work well with this outfit, and you can add a pair of sneakers or casual loafers for a comfortable yet stylish look. This ensemble is perfect for weekend outings or casual gatherings.
Layering
Layering is a great way to add depth and interest to your outfit. You can layer your navy blue blazer over a sweater or a turtleneck for a cozy yet stylish look. Choose a sweater in a complementary color, such as gray or cream, and pair it with jeans or chinos for a casual yet put-together appearance.
Care and Maintenance
To ensure your navy blue blazer stays in top condition, follow these care and maintenance tips:
- Dry Cleaning: Most blazers, including navy blue ones, should be dry-cleaned to maintain their shape and fabric quality. Check the care label for specific instructions.
- Storage: Store your blazer on a padded hanger to prevent creases and maintain its shape. Avoid hanging it in direct sunlight or near heat sources to prevent fading.
- Steaming: Use a steamer to remove wrinkles and freshen up your blazer between dry cleanings. This is a gentle way to keep your blazer looking crisp and neat.
- Button Care: Regularly check the buttons on your blazer to ensure they are securely attached. Replace any missing or damaged buttons promptly to maintain the blazer's appearance.

Seasonal Styling
The navy blue blazer is a versatile piece that can be styled for any season. Here are some seasonal styling tips to help you make the most of your blazer year-round:
Spring
In spring, pair your navy blue blazer with lighter fabrics and brighter colors. Opt for a linen or cotton shirt in a pastel shade, and pair it with chinos or light-colored jeans. Complete the look with casual loafers or sneakers for a fresh and stylish appearance.
Summer
For summer, choose a lightweight navy blue blazer in a breathable fabric like linen or cotton. Pair it with a short-sleeved shirt or a polo shirt, and opt for lightweight pants or shorts. Complete the look with casual shoes or sandals for a comfortable and stylish summer outfit.
Fall
In fall, layer your navy blue blazer over a sweater or a turtleneck for added warmth. Choose a sweater in a rich, autumnal color like burgundy or mustard, and pair it with jeans or chinos. Complete the look with boots or loafers for a cozy yet stylish fall outfit.
Winter
For winter, pair your navy blue blazer with a warm sweater or a turtleneck. Opt for a sweater in a dark, rich color like navy or charcoal, and pair it with jeans or dress pants. Complete the look with boots or dress shoes for a warm and stylish winter outfit.
